Star Wars The Last Jedi - new 1/12 kits from Bandai


Bandai have confirmed two new figure kit releases from the Last Jedi.

First up is that Executioner Stormtrooper. The kit will include the full weaponry of the Executioner, and includes optional parts to vary your finish. This means you can build it with the black or white shoulder guards and arm him with the large axe type weapon, or standard First Order weapons.

He will be released in September - but as per current licencing agreements can only be sold inside Japan. You will have to find someone to import this to US, UK or elsewhere. Price in UK once imported will likely be around £25-£30 initially.

The second is a re-release of Phasma, but as she will appear in The Last Jedi. That means new weapons - but the promo images also look like a more sleeker version of the armour.

Finally we get a new double pack of droids and now Bandai are finally pairing C3PO with R2-D2. This kit will be released in December.
